CORPUS CHRISTI ENDS LOSING STREAK WITH 3-1 WIN OVER BRAHMAS

Nov 21, 2013

CORPUS CHRISTI, TX – Jake Durflinger tied the game in the second period, and assisted the game winner on Friday night as the Corpus Christi IceRays ended a seven game losing streak with a 3-1 comeback victory over the Lone Star Brahmas at American Bank Center.

The only goal of the opening period was a great individual effort by Matt Lison.  After battling in the corner, he pulled the puck from the scrum and walked to the front of the net going around a diving Ben Myers slipping the puck by his left leg pad with only 2:31 left in the first frame.  The only assist went to Liam Stirtzinger and the goal gave Lone Star a 1-0 lead heading into the first intermission.  Corpus Christi only totaled four shots in the first 20min. 

The ‘Rays tied the game at a goal a piece with the only strike of the second period.  Jake Durflinger went hard to the net and waited in the slot as players battled for the puck in a scrum.  It popped right out and onto his stick and Durflinger beat TJ Black to tie the game at 7:50 of the second period with assists coming from Maurin Bouvet and Lucas Bennett.

The teams were all knotted up heading into the third and it only lasted 4:54 when Jake Durflinger picked up a great assist, finding a wide open Maurin Bouvet going to the net, hitting him with a pass and Bouvet one-timed it between the legs of TJ Black for the 2-1 go-ahead goal and eventual game winner also assisted by Jesse Shelton. 

Corpus Christi added to the lead just over midway through the third period.  With a big scrum in front of the net and the puck loose, Lucas Bennett found it and poked it into the net past the left leg pad of Black for his second point of the game and 11th on the year for a 3-1 advantage with assists credited to Nick Felan and Luke McDiarmid.

Ben Myers picked up his 4th win of the year stopping 22 of 23 shots on net.
